Output 7d520e45fda38aee8b84382e01c72a2109f49aefc004a8efbe421ba5c1454a93:39

value
2439965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c239a126d2d50bf3fc9428a41ddf06ef77117c6 OP_EQUAL
address
MGJM3jm4CahUYiMqYdEX77X1eLLS8FHFx9
transaction
7d520e45fda38aee8b84382e01c72a2109f49aefc004a8efbe421ba5c1454a93
spent
true